English abstract:
The mechanical characteristics of a ceramic composite material using a polysilazane-derived binder phase and alumina filler were investigated. Green bodies with high stability and good machinability were manufactured by warm-pressing of the polysilazane-coated filler powder, thereby thermally cross-linking the polymer which was used in a volume fraction of 20 to 40 Vol.%. Shrinkage during pyrolysis was very low, reaching a maximum of 2.3 % at 1200 °C.
